Knock, Knock

2001 gmc sierra 2500hd 6.0 litre. Cold driveway(5 - 10 sec.'s runtime) I begin to here a knock from the engine. This knock gets a little worse for about a minute, and then slowly goes away over the next 5 min.'s. My first thought was a wristpin. I guess it could be excessive valvetrain clearance due to cam wear also. Is this one familar to anyone ??? It is under GM certified used warranty, and therefore will be taken care of. Just interested if I'm "barking up the right tree".

I am new to this forum but here is my two cents.
It Actually is the contact between the pistons and the cyl wall. Gm built these motors to have greater clearences between the two for fuel economy. There really is no Durability issue. But a little known secret is that if you contact the Customer Assistance Number for GMC/Chevrolet and ask for a componet letter ( and be insistant) they will get the local rep to give you a letter stating if that noise causes a problem they will fix it for upto 100,000 miles.
